Current Rating and Its Significance
The 'Sell' rating assigned to Dhampur Sugar Mills Ltd indicates a cautious stance for investors considering this stock. This recommendation is based on a comprehensive evaluation of four key parameters: Quality, Valuation, Financial Trend, and Technicals. While the rating was revised on 13 Nov 2025, the present analysis incorporates the latest data as of 27 January 2026, ensuring that investors understand the stock’s current outlook rather than historical snapshots.
Quality Assessment
As of 27 January 2026, Dhampur Sugar Mills Ltd holds an average quality grade. This reflects a middling position in terms of operational efficiency, management effectiveness, and business sustainability. The company’s long-term growth trajectory has been disappointing, with net sales declining at an annualised rate of -11.91% over the past five years. Operating profit has also contracted sharply, falling by -18.90% annually during the same period. These figures suggest challenges in maintaining competitive advantage and scaling operations effectively.
Valuation Perspective
Despite the operational headwinds, the stock’s valuation grade is classified as very attractive. This implies that the current market price may offer a discount relative to the company’s intrinsic value or sector peers. Investors seeking value opportunities might find this aspect appealing, as the stock could be undervalued given its fundamentals. However, valuation alone does not guarantee positive returns, especially when other factors such as financial health and technical trends are unfavourable.
Financial Trend Analysis
The financial trend for Dhampur Sugar Mills Ltd is negative as of today. The latest quarterly results for September 2025 reveal significant deterioration, with profit before tax excluding other income (PBT LESS OI) at a loss of ₹14.38 crores, representing a decline of 209.9% compared to the previous four-quarter average. Similarly, the net profit after tax (PAT) stood at a loss of ₹7.88 crores, down 161.2% from the prior average. These figures highlight ongoing operational difficulties and weak earnings momentum, which weigh heavily on the stock’s outlook.
Technical Evaluation
From a technical standpoint, the stock is currently bearish. Price trends over recent months have been predominantly downward, with the stock losing 7.29% in the past month and 22.56% over the last year as of 27 January 2026. Short-term movements show a modest recovery with a 1.03% gain on the most recent trading day, but the overall technical indicators suggest continued selling pressure and limited momentum for a sustained rally.
Stock Returns and Market Sentiment
Examining the stock’s returns as of 27 January 2026, Dhampur Sugar Mills Ltd has experienced negative performance across multiple time frames. Year-to-date returns stand at -8.19%, while the six-month and three-month returns are -21.63% and -16.61% respectively. The one-week return is slightly negative at -0.22%, indicating persistent weakness. This performance aligns with the bearish technical grade and negative financial trends, reinforcing the cautious stance of the 'Sell' rating.
Institutional Interest and Market Position
Another notable aspect is the absence of domestic mutual fund holdings in Dhampur Sugar Mills Ltd. Despite being a microcap company in the sugar sector, domestic mutual funds hold 0% of the stock. Given that mutual funds typically conduct thorough on-the-ground research, their lack of exposure may signal concerns about the company’s business prospects or valuation at current levels. This absence of institutional support can contribute to subdued market interest and liquidity challenges.
Sector and Industry Context
Operating within the sugar sector, Dhampur Sugar Mills Ltd faces sector-specific challenges such as fluctuating commodity prices, regulatory changes, and cyclical demand patterns. The company’s poor long-term growth and recent negative earnings contrast with some peers that have managed to stabilise or grow in this environment. Investors should consider these sector dynamics alongside company-specific factors when evaluating the stock.
What the 'Sell' Rating Means for Investors
For investors, the 'Sell' rating on Dhampur Sugar Mills Ltd suggests that the stock is expected to underperform relative to the broader market or sector peers in the near to medium term. This recommendation advises caution, signalling that the risks associated with the company’s current financial health, operational challenges, and technical outlook outweigh the potential rewards. Investors holding the stock may consider reviewing their positions, while prospective buyers should carefully weigh the risks before committing capital.
Summary of Key Metrics as of 27 January 2026
The Mojo Score for Dhampur Sugar Mills Ltd stands at 31.0, reflecting the combined assessment of quality, valuation, financial trend, and technical factors. The company’s market capitalisation remains in the microcap segment, which often entails higher volatility and liquidity risks. The stock’s recent price movements show a slight positive change of 1.03% on the latest trading day, but this is insufficient to offset the broader negative trend observed over the past year.
Investor Considerations
Investors should consider the broader economic environment, sector-specific risks, and company fundamentals when evaluating Dhampur Sugar Mills Ltd. The very attractive valuation may tempt value-oriented investors, but the negative financial trend and bearish technical signals warrant prudence. Monitoring quarterly results and any shifts in institutional interest will be important to reassess the stock’s outlook going forward.
Conclusion
In conclusion, Dhampur Sugar Mills Ltd’s current 'Sell' rating by MarketsMOJO, last updated on 13 Nov 2025, is supported by an average quality profile, very attractive valuation, negative financial trends, and bearish technical indicators as of 27 January 2026. This comprehensive evaluation provides investors with a clear understanding of the stock’s present condition and the rationale behind the recommendation, enabling informed decision-making in a challenging market environment.